Family of bells. The native land is the Mediterranean. In the nature it is extended about 300 kinds. Approaches for cultivation in pendant baskets.

Campanula isophylla is a long-term grassy plant about 15 sm in height. A sheet surface light green, with gear edge. Whisk inflorescences, flowers - light blue or white, five-petal, to 3,5 sm in diameter. A fruit - a box. The temperature should be moderated. In the winter the cool maintenance, nearby 12-14°C.

It's necessary the bright diffused light, shadeness from the direct sun at a southern window . If it is too dark the distance between leaves increases.

Watering must be plentiful in the spring and in the summer, the soil must be wet, in the winter a dormant period, watering must be very rare.

From March till August feed up by fertilizer for room is decorative-blossoming plants, times in 2-3 weeks.

Campanula loves daily spraying.

Breeds by seeds and shanks in the spring.
